There is more info on Amazon.
http://www.amazon.co.uk/London-2012-...7721169&sr=8-1 (Blu Ray) Synopsis This five disc release contains the full opening ceremony with an exclusive director’s cut from Danny Boyle, eight hours of highlights and the full closing ceremony. Box Set Includes: Full Opening Ceremony with Exclusive Director’s Cut from Danny Boyle Danny Boyle’s exclusive Director’s cut includes all the footage of The London 2012 Olympic Games Opening Ceremony broadcast by the BBC, in addition to previously unseen footage from the event as selected by Danny Boyle. A Director’s audio commentary also offers a revealing and inspiring insight into the artistic direction and creative execution of this critically acclaimed ceremony. 8 Hours of Incredible Sporting Highlights Re-live Team GB’s medal victories and watch again some amazing golden performances from many sporting superstars including Jessica Ennis, Mo Farah, Bradley Wiggins, Usain Bolt and Michael Phelps. Full Closing Ceremony The dazzling finale, created by Kim Gavin and featuring an array of British music artists Additional Footage: In addition, the DVD and Blu-ray will also contain over half an hour of extra features including a rendition of Edward Elgar’s Nimrod by the London Symphony Orchestra’s On Track programme and highlights from the pre-ceremony performance by singer Frank Turner. |
